PONTIAC Aug. 9, 2017
The Canadian Red Cross will be distributing additional funding to those affected by the spring flooding.
Those who have a primary address in the flood zone will be granted an additional $600, designated for immediate needs.
This will be a one-time distribution, and is strictly one per household.
One member of the household will represent everyone, and that individual must register with Red Cross.
The individual’s address will have to be verified to be within the flood zone by a member of the Red Cross.
This distribution will occur on Aug. 9, 2017 at the CLSC Mansfield, located at 160 Chemin de la Chute. They will be onsite there from noon until 8 p.m.
